Hi Folks. Here is a new tune, another collaboration with Ray (rayc on forum). I had the bed for the tune and Ray graciously agreed to help me to write lyrics based on phrasing. It was a fun, laid back project that came relatively painless. Constructive suggestions / critique are always welcomed. Thank you for listening! Misha. What's The Score?
Lyrics: Tell me something if you can, Was it worth it kicking the can? Memory trove that you kept well preserved. Stockpiling love, building ladders to stars? Now swollen tongue don't obey, Feet in clay, Itchy old scars. Was it just another mistake? Like scratched records or stretched cassette tape. I can see that it’s time we should talk. Come out from the mirror and let’s take a walk. I can’t tell any more, What’s the score? Tell me something if you can, Did it work ignoring the plan? Rejected the future like it wasn’t deserved. Disposable truth, that got you this far. Swollen memory doesn't obey, Do I stay? Life in a jar. Was it just another outtake? Like Polaroids of another mistake? I can see reflections and your outline in chalk. I reach for you but at the last moment balk. I can’t tell you any more, What’s the score? Tell me something, if you can… Are you numb, rejecting pain? Victory sword that you polished to gloss, Playing with fate as a dabbler with chess. Stolen fruit forgot to decay, Rainbow turned grey, Roaring primal chaos. Was it just another retake? Like digital photos or second wedding cake? I can’t see but I feel this has gone wrong. Come out come out you know I can’t wait for long. I can’t tell any more, What’s the score? Tech things: Lyrics: Ray C. / Misha. Arrangement/ mix: Misha. Recorded in Cakewalk. Firstly, the mix sounds great on my head-phones. Clarity, spread, balance between the band members and the vocals.
Secondly, this is probably my favorite of your lyrical collaborations with Ray. It earns that "distinction" possibly because the unending imagery of the words is more easily absorbed even with the rapid-fire delivery. In this way it reminds me of some of the great works of the glory days of movie musicals and Broadway. But I think it is more likely that the "phrasing" you intended to write to is so pleasing. It is definitely an example of the more "unbalanced" end of the prosody spectrum and it just plain works.
Thirdly, the arrangement and musicality of the piece is perfectly emotional.
I really, really like this one. Thanks.
